Shapiro invests over $4 million for business growth in three counties

HARRISBURG, Pa. (WHTM) — The Pennsylvania Department of Community & Economic Development (DCED) approved over $4.1 million in three low-interest loans to help support business growth in Bucks, Erie, and Lancaster counties.

According to DCED, more than $4 million in new, low-interest loans is being provided through the Pennsylvania Industrial Development Authority (PIDA) in order to boost business growth, while also creating and retaining jobs.

The projects supported through these loans will inject over $15.2 million into the local economy, create 34 new full-time jobs, and retain 98 existing jobs…
